LinkedIn just killed the old playbook. For years, the platform ran multiple separate ranking systems, and gaming them was simple. Post at 8am, trigger your pod, stuff in hashtags. Those tricks worked because you were beating simple machines one at a time. That era is over. LinkedIn unified everything into one retrieval model powered by a fine-tuned LLM, plus a new generative recommender that uses transformer architecture to track how you actually consume content over time. This is a ground-up rebuild of discovery and ranking, and it changes what works in 2026.
